Skip to content

Commit e8cd329

Browse files
author
Steve Krouse
committed
# Plan v5 is off to a great start
I'm pumped that the table of contents Jekyll thing worked. That's really beautiful and super elegant. I think my changes in the diff for this commit speak for themselves. Really excited to come back to this next week. ## Plan for next week Monday is full with the bi-weekly research summary, working out and two meeings. Calendar sculpting is included in the bi-weekly research summary time. Tuesday and Weds are total open and will remain so, and until 2pm on Thursday and Friday are open as well. I guess it's mostly Bret Victor deep dive. Fun! My first step will probably creating a list of all of his content that I want to get to and then prioritizing it. I don't want to make the mistake of starting from the first post he ever made in his oldest blog. While good for empathy, I want more of the fully-baked stuff.
1 parent 167d7e8 commit e8cd329

File tree

1 file changed

+34
-4
lines changed

1 file changed

+34
-4
lines changed

plan.md

Lines changed: 34 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-4,16 +4,15 @@ title: Future of Coding Plan
44

55
# Future of Coding Plan
66

7+
Last month, I set aside a single day -- October 16th, 2017 -- to write [my life plan](http://stevekrouse.com). It summarized my past and current philosophies on life. It also help me set my priorities. My work is #8.
8+
9+
Speaking of work, creating this Future of Coding plan has proved difficult. I produced a number of different versions over the past few weeks. This is the 5th.
710

811
## Table of Contents
912

1013
* TOC
1114
{:toc}
1215

13-
Last month, I set aside a single day -- October 16th, 2017 -- to write [my life plan](http://stevekrouse.com). It summarized my past and current philosophies on life. It also help me set my priorities. My work is #8.
14-
15-
Speaking of work, creating this Future of Coding plan has proved difficult. I produced a number of different versions over the past few weeks. This is the 5th.
16-
1716
## Versions of this plan
1817

1918
I think it's important to explain how I arrived at my ideas. Let me show you my steps. You can even see the eraser marks.
@@ -127,7 +126,38 @@ If you want to fight with your life for something that everyone already agrees w
127126

128127
I think Elon's is something like "save the planet from existential risks as a by-product of selling people what they want." It's the Tony Stark method, funding your superhero exploits by selling weapons, only Elon is combining them, which if I recall Tony Stark eventually did too.
129128

129+
## Constructing my cause
130+
131+
I have thrown out a few different poorly articulated ideas in the past, including *enable thinking* (which I'd currently rephrase to the Engelbart *augment thinking*), or *transform programming into a medium for creative expression.* However, the first of those was too broad and the second too specific to contain my and what I want to fight for with my life.
132+
133+
So how do I construct my cause. There are a few ways to do this:
134+
135+
### 1) Pickle myself
136+
137+
![](/media/Screenshot 2017-12-01 at 5.40.46 PM.png)
138+
139+
Marinate in the ideas that pull me close. That's Bret Victor and all of his influences, particularly Seymour Papert, but also Alan Kay, Vaneer Bush, Douglas Engelbart, Jerome Bruner, and all the people Alan Kay talk about, including Mountessouri, Marshall McLuhan, and of course Papert's model Piaget. I'd also include a few more modern influences including Juan Benet, Chris Granger, Pete Hunt, Lloyd Tab, Paul Chiusano, Omar Rizwan, Nicky Case, Chris Granger again because his last Strangeloop keynote was fire, Jonathan Edwards, Mitch Resnick, Andre Staltz, and the almost 100 people [on my twitter list](https://twitter.com/stevekrouse/lists/future-of-coding).
140+
141+
Read all of your influences. Everything they've written. Read their sources. Of the things that you have fond memories of, read them again. Takes notes. Reflect on them in length in writing. This is what I did yesterday with the Dynamicland zine and it got me thoroughly pickled.
142+
143+
### 2) Look at what I've done, and generalize
144+
145+
I haven't done this part yet. Will do when I resume writing this plan at some point next week...
146+
147+
148+
## Next Steps
149+
150+
### 1. Construct crusade
151+
152+
### 1a. Bret Victor Deep Dive
153+
154+
### 1b. Visit Dynamicland
155+
156+
And maybe Protocol Labs.
157+
158+
### 1c. Continue pickling, building & reflecting
130159

160+
### 2. Construct "real" plan
131161

132162

133163
<script>

0 commit comments

Comments
 (0)